The issue I'm facing is at the end of the shadow broker DLC when you defeat the boss and try to leave. Instead of loading the introduction cutscene with glyph, it instead loads to a mostly black screen, though you can see shepard t-posing. Can't move or do anything except open my menu and even make a save. Though that save does nothing really as it loads you right back into that bugged state.

For anyone having this problem in the future, create a save and edit it through the save editor.
Go to "Raw data", then open the "Location" dropdown there and input these values:X: 12000
Y: -1000
Z: 300
After loading the save, you should be at the entrance to the shadow broker base.
